'Say No To Cricket': Former Indian Cricketer Urges BCCI To End Cricket Ties With Pakistan Post Pahalgam Terror Attack

Zee News Wednesday, 23 April 2025 ()
After the Pahalgam terror attack that killed 26, ex-cricketer Shreevats Goswami urged BCCI to end all cricketing ties with Pakistan. Scroll down for more details.
